Understanding Fan Preferences for Event Merchandise
As the festival season approaches, fans are increasingly looking forward to buying a wide variety of event merchandise. A recent study conducted by Plus One International, a company specializing in the production and sale of original apparel and merchandise, aimed to explore the preferences of fans regarding event goods. The research, which surveyed 1,010 individuals who have previously purchased event merchandise, highlights the items fans tend to buy, their purchasing motivations, and their expectations for the future.
Key Findings from the Survey
The survey aimed to gather insights on fans' specific desires and the aspects they prioritize when purchasing event merchandise. Conducted from April 4 to April 5, 2025, via PRIZMA's online platform, it shed light on the types of merchandise fans prefer and the reasons behind their purchases.
Popular Merchandise Choices
When asked about their favorite merchandise items,
54.2% identified T-shirts as their go-to choice, followed closely by towels at
53.1% and keychains at
41.1%. These findings illustrate the popularity of practical items, with T-shirts and towels being essential for event use.
Why Fans Buy Merchandise
The survey also explored the motivations behind fans' purchases.
53.8% cited enjoyment and usage during events as their primary reason, followed by
52.3% who appreciated the connection to their favorite artists or characters, and
37.0% who wanted to commemorate the occasion. This demonstrates that fans seek a combination of utility and emotional connection when selecting merchandise.
Purchasing Locations
Regarding locations for buying merchandise,
71.0% of participants reported purchasing from event or concert venues, illustrating the importance of on-site buying. Additionally,
47.4% utilized official online shops, and
18.4% opted for pop-up stores, indicating a preference for official channels.
Average Spend on Merchandise
When queried about their average spending on merchandise,
33.5% indicated they typically spend between 5,000 to 10,000 yen, while
31.8% spent under 5,000 yen, and
19.5% invested between 10,000 to 20,000 yen. This suggests a significant portion of fans are willing to invest in good-quality merchandise.
Key Decision Factors
The survey highlighted that
54.0% of fans chose merchandise based on design, followed closely by
45.4% who considered the relationship to their favorite characters, and
31.4% who searched for usable items. A strong emphasis on design indicates that aesthetics play a crucial role in a fan's purchasing choice.
Design Preferences
When fans were asked about their preferred designs,
37.2% favored pieces that featured characters or illustrations, while
28.9% preferred prominent logos and
28.7% opted for designs that reflected the event's overall theme. The desire for visually appealing and representative designs underscores the importance of capturing each event's essence.
Quality Considerations
Quality remains important, as
43.4% of respondents noted they prefer items that are practical for everyday use. Following closely,
40.7% valued durability and material quality, while
38.4% preferred items that could be used on-the-spot during events. These preferences indicate a demand for longevity and reliability in merchandise purchases.
Desired Improvements
Fans were also asked about features they hope to see improved in future merchandise. Common suggestions included desires for a wider range of sizes, increased availability of region-specific items, better quality in terms of material, and more color variations. It appears that practical elements such as comfort and specialty items are significant factors in their purchasing decisions.
Factors That Boost Purchase Motivation
Furthermore, the survey revealed that
45.0% of respondents emphasized the importance of design when considering the production of merchandise, followed by
40.2% who valued the connection to their beloved content and
38.0% who sought usability.
To further enhance purchase motivation, nearly
49.2% expressed that event-specific exclusive merchandise would attract them, along with interest in items signed by artists and bundle discounts. The appeal of exclusivity and unique offerings clearly connects to increased interest in purchasing.
